diff --git a/mat_palette.gdshader b/mat_palette.gdshader new file mode 100644 index 0000000..e24a6ee --- /dev/null +++ b/mat_palette.gdshader @@ -0,0 +1,54 @@ +shader_type canvas_item; + +uniform vec4 palette_0 : source_color; +uniform vec4 palette_1 : source_color; +uniform vec4 palette_2 : source_color; +uniform vec4 palette_3 : source_color; +uniform vec4 palette_4 : source_color; +uniform vec4 palette_5 : source_color; +uniform vec4 palette_6 : source_color; +uniform vec4 palette_7 : source_color; +uniform vec4 palette_8 : source_color; +uniform vec4 palette_9 : source_color; +uniform vec4 palette_10 : source_color; +uniform vec4 palette_11 : source_color; + +const int N_COLORS = 12; + +uniform sampler2D screen_texture : hint_screen_texture; + +void fragment() { + vec4 palette[N_COLORS] = { palette_0, palette_1, palette_2, palette_3, palette_4, palette_5, palette_6, palette_7, palette_8, palette_9, palette_10, palette_11 }; + vec4 screen_color = texture(screen_texture, SCREEN_UV); + // Compute source color value + float sv = 0.f; + for (int i = 0; i < 3; i++) { + if (screen_color[i] > sv) { sv = screen_color[i]; } + } + + int pal_i = int(floor((sv * 0.99f) * float(N_COLORS))); + vec4 result = palette[pal_i]; + /* + float min_dist = 999.f; // always bigger than 1.0 + vec4 result; + for (int i = 0; i < N_COLORS; i++) { + vec4 pc = palette[i]; + // Compute palette color value + float pv = 0.f; + for (int j = 0; j < 3; j++) { + if (pc[j] > pv) { pv = pc[j]; } + } + float dist = abs(pv - sv); + if (dist < min_dist) { + min_dist = dist; + result = pc; + } + } + */ + COLOR = vec4(result.rgb, COLOR.a); +} + +//void light() { +// // Called for every pixel for every light affecting the CanvasItem. +// // Uncomment to replace the default light processing function with this one. +//} |
